Is there a TODO item here, Tom? > "Steve Howe" <howe@carcass.dhs.org> writes: > > create rule blah_update as > > on update to blah > > do > > notify TestEvent; > > > UPDATE blah SET n1=n1+1; -- Won't crash the connection > > UPDATE blah SET n1=2 WHERE var_field='aaa' AND n1=1 AND n2=2 AND arr_str IS > > NULL AND m IS NULL; -- Will crash the connection > > The problem here is that the query rewriter tries to hang the query's > qualification (WHERE clause) onto the rule's action query, so that > the action query won't be done unless the query finds at least one > row to update. > > NOTIFY commands, being utility statements, don't have qualifications. > In 7.0 and before, the qual clause just vanished into the ether, and > so in this example the NOTIFY would execute whether the UPDATE updated > any rows or not. In 7.1 there is physically noplace to hang the qual > (no jointree) and thus a crash. > > Not sure what to do here. Adding quals to utility statements is right > out, however --- even if we weren't late in beta, the concept doesn't > make any sense to me. For one reason, utility statements don't have > FROM clauses against which to evaluate the quals. I am leaning to the > idea that we should forbid NOTIFY in rules altogether. Jan, what's your > thought? > > Steve, your immediate move is to use a trigger rather than a rule to > execute the NOTIFY.
